Petty Squabbles Lead to Impasse Following Assassination Attempt on Trump in PA


In the tumultuous aftermath of the assassination attempt on former President Donald Trump in Pennsylvania, the political landscape has been marked by an unyielding impasse, exacerbated by petty squabbles among political factions. The assassination attempt, a shocking event that sent ripples through the nation, has not only heightened security concerns but also intensified existing political divides.

Key political figures and their parties have been embroiled in relentless blame games and trivial disputes, each side eager to leverage the incident for political gain rather than seeking a path toward unity and resolution. Republicans accuse Democrats of fostering a climate of hostility that, they claim, indirectly contributed to the attack. Meanwhile, Democrats argue that Trump's polarizing rhetoric and actions during his presidency have sown seeds of division and violence.

Within the Republican Party itself, factions are clashing over the direction to take in response to the incident. Some call for a hardline stance, advocating for stricter security measures and a crackdown on perceived threats, while others urge a more measured approach, focusing on addressing the root causes of political violence. These internal conflicts have hampered the party's ability to present a unified front.

The Democratic Party is similarly fractured, with progressive and moderate wings disagreeing on how to address the broader issues of political violence and security. Progressives push for comprehensive reforms to address systemic issues, while moderates prioritize immediate security enhancements.

The pervasive nature of these petty squabbles has led to a stalemate, with little progress being made on bipartisan efforts to enhance security, promote unity, or address the underlying causes of political violence. The assassination attempt on Trump, instead of galvanizing a collective effort to heal the nation, has only deepened the chasm, leaving the country in a state of heightened tension and unresolved conflict.
